web-dev-qa-db-fra.com

comment installer le plugin/head pour la recherche élastique?

J'ai installé la recherche élastique et sa tête de plugin mais quand j'entre dans le 

 **url 
"localhost:9200/_plugin/head/"**

Cela ne montre rien?

Et j’ai aussi installé marvel/SENSE à des fins de monitoring . J’ai installé le plugin/head en utilisant 

Sudo elasticsearch/bin/plugin -install mobz/elasticsearch-head

Mais sa ne fonctionne pas non plus . Erreur: console introuvable sur l’URL http://www.elasticsearch.org/guide/en/elasticsearch/guide/current/sense_widget.html?snippets/010_Intro/10_Info .json

BTW je suis nouveau à la recherche élastique . Donc, si vous pouviez me dire pourquoi il ne montre rien ou ai-je commis une erreur.

Merci d'avance!

20
deepak

Si quelqu'un essaie avec la version 5 ou bien:

  • pour Elasticsearch 5.x: les plugins ne sont pas supportés. Exécutez elasticsearch-head en autonome

  • pour Elasticsearch 2.x - 4.x: Sudo elasticsearch/bin/plugin installer mobz/elasticsearch-head

  • pour Elasticsearch 1.x: Sudo elasticsearch/bin/plugin -install mobz/elasticsearch-head/1.x
  • pour Elasticsearch 0.9: Sudo elasticsearch/bin/plugin -install mobz/elasticsearch-head/0.9

De GitHub

20
Nimitack

Je viens d'installer ES en 1.4.4. sur les fenêtres. Veuillez vérifier si vous avez la confirmation que le plugging est installé. Vérifiez également vos commandes. Voir ci-dessous. 

enter image description here

11
Charith

Ce qui suit est ce que j’ai utilisé sur mon Ubuntu 14.04 elasticsearch 2.0.0. au lieu de -i, vous devez utiliser Word-install (sans tiret)

avec proxy:

/opt/elasticsearch/bin/plugin install -DproxyPort=80 -DproxyHost=www.example.com mobz/elasticsearch-head

sans procuration:

/opt/elasticsearch/bin/plugin install mobz/elasticsearch-head
3
Vincent P

Mise à jour des réponses existantes pour CentOS/RHEL 7.

Depuis la version 5.x, le plugin ElasticSearch Head est obsolète et es-head doit être exécuté en tant que serveur autonome. Voici comment installer sur CentOS/RHEL 7.

Tout d’abord, install Node.js et Git.

Puis lancez ces commandes:

git clone git://github.com/mobz/elasticsearch-head.git
cd elasticsearch-head
npm install
npm run start

En supposant que votre installation ES fonctionne sur http: // localhost: 9200/ , vous pouvez maintenant accéder à es-head sur http: // localhost: 9100/ .

1
dr01

Vous pouvez créer une unité systemd avec npm run start. Comme ça:

[Unit]
Description=Elasticsearch-head
After=syslog.target
After=network.target

[Service]
ExecStart=/usr/bin/npm run start
WorkingDirectory=/usr/share/elasticsearch/elasticsearch-head
Restart=always
StandardOutput=syslog
StandardError=syslog
User=user
Group=user

[Install]
WantedBy=multi-user.target

Si vous êtes sur Ubuntu 16.04 ou toute autre version, cette commande sera sûrement lancée, 

elasticsearch/bin/plugin install -DproxyPort = 80 -DproxyHost = www.example.com mobz/elasticsearch-head

0
Abhishek Chauhan

Vous pouvez également exécuter une tête de recherche élastique sous la forme d’une extension chromée "Tête ElasticSearch". Cliquez sur l'icône d'extension dans la barre d'outils de votre navigateur Web après l'installation.

0
S'chn T'gai Spock

Si vous devez utiliser un proxy pour accéder à des sites Web externes, vous pouvez utiliser la commande suivante pour l'installer:

bin/plugin -i -DproxyPort=80 -DproxyHost=www.example.com mobz/elasticsearch-head
0
shifu.zheng